hindsight in Norwegian

hindsight in Norwegian is etterpåklokskap — hindsight means the understanding you gain about a past event only after it has happened.

hindsight in Norwegian

etterpåklokskap
noun
Realization or understanding of the significance and nature of events after they have occurred.

What does "hindsight" mean?

  1. noun The understanding you gain about a past event only after it has happened.
    "In hindsight, we should have left earlier to beat the traffic."
